Cerro Choquechampe
Cerro Choquechampe is a mountain in Ocoruro District, Espinar Province, Cuzco Department and has an elevation of 4,588 metres. Cerro Choquechampe is situated nearby to the locality Huayllocco, as well as near Calluta.| Tap on a place to explore it |
